Synthesis, X-ray structure, and hydrolytic chemistry of the highly potent antiviral polyniobotungstate A-α-[Si2Nb6W18O77]8–

Abstract

Potently antiviral polyniobotungstates have been structurally characterized; the dimer A-α-[Si2Nb6W18O77]8– cleaves cleanly to the monomer A-α-[SiNb3W9O40]7– within 1 min in aqueous solution buffered at physiological (neutral) pH establishing that the monomer and not the dimer is pharmacologically relevant.
